Jockey Quotes - Apollo Stakes

Find out what the jockeys made of their mounts after the Group 2 $300,000 Petaluma Apollo Stakes (1400m) at Royal Randwick.

James McDonald (Fangirl): “She’s come back in beautiful order and dare I say it, it will take a good one to beat her this prep.”

“It felt like I was on Dundeel in the Derby again. Just sidle up the rise and basically felt like an exhibition gallop really for her. She’s come back in great order, it was just a matter of getting her into her rhythm and she does the rest.

“She’s just a beautiful mare and well-named, beautiful colours on her.

“Her work has been sensational, her trials. Take her formlines I suppose, apart from that Champion Stakes after a hard run Cox Plate that was her only glitch in her form and that wasn't really a glitch it was because the track was on fire and we couldn’t make ground.”


Fangirl wins the Apollo Stakes

Kerrin McEvoy (Militarize): “Nice positive run. First up he is going to improve off that and out to the mile of the Randwick Guineas, he is going to run a really good race.”

Nash Rawiller (Think It Over): “We had to do a little bit of work to find the spot outside the lead. Got into a beautiful rhythm. Fangirl has come back amazing on the way she left us sitting there on the rail at the furlong. You know what my old bloke is like, he needed a bit of a dog fight and I thought it was a great return.”

Zac Lloyd (Cascadian): “Bad ride. Horse is flying.”

Josh Parr (Arapaho): “A great performance. He was nice and fresh. He ran through the line really strongly. He’s in for a nice prep.”

Tommy Berry (Buckaroo): “It was a funny sort of race. Nothing really changed until the winner won when she let down like she did. I was really happy with my bloke. He only got out at the 250m and flashed home well.”

Regan Bayliss (Attractable): “First go WFA he has handled himself really well. So he’ll be good back down in the weights and once he gets up to the mile.”

Jason Collett (Navajo Peak): “Big effort. Caught wide, worked in the run and still there at the finish.”

Tim Clark (Lindermann): “He felt great. He got into a spot in behind the speed. Didn’t have a lot of room up the straight. Could have finished a lot closer than he did.”
